Deep Work
Deep work is a state of focused, uninterrupted concentration on cognitively demanding tasks that produces high-quality results, as defined by computer science professor Cal Newport.

Cal Newport's concept of deep work argues that the ability to focus without distraction is becoming both increasingly rare and increasingly valuable. Deep work produces your most meaningful output: writing, coding, strategic thinking, creative problem-solving. The enemy of deep work is the constant stream of emails, Slack messages, notifications, and meetings that fragment your attention. Research shows it takes an average of 23 minutes to regain full focus after an interruption. Protecting blocks of uninterrupted time for deep work is essential for producing your best work, yet modern digital tools make this harder than ever.
